This internship is designed for law students and recent law school graduates interested in fact‑gathering, legal research, and analysis of issues encountered by a medical device company. Ideal candidates are passionate about supporting businesses that develop life‑saving medical devices and services for at‑risk patients.
The Legal Intern will be assigned to a Team Manager and a mentor but may collaborate directly with other members of the Legal Department as well as crossfunctional partners. Work will be handson and may contribute meaningfully to active projects.
By the end of the internship, the Legal Intern will gain a clear understanding of how the intern’s studies translate into practical, real‑world work within a corporate legal department in the medical device industry.
This is a part-time summer internship supporting the Legal Department at Kestra.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ES
- Legal Research & Analysis: Conduct fact gathering, legal research, and analysis on matters involving ESG (Environmental, Social, Governance), regulatory, privacy, and corporate compliance, licensure related to governmental medical benefit programs (payors), and intellectual property.
- Collaboration & Project Support: Work closely with Legal Department team members to understand project goals, scope, and expected deliverables. Assist team members with tasks that support ongoing legal and business initiatives.
- Execution of Assignments: Approach assignments with creativity, initiative, and strong analytical skills. Provide periodic progress updates and maintain proper citation of all information sources.
- Final Presentation: At the conclusion of the internship, prepare and present key findings, learnings, and recommendations to the Legal Team and Kestra Executive Leadership.
